Overview
Sanjusangendo Temple is approximately 5 minutes' drive from the 2-bedroom Hosta Toji Sakura Villa set in the centre of Kyoto. The Kyoto villa has a kitchenette provided with amenities, such as a microwave oven, an electric kettle and a full-sized refrigerator for self-catering.
Location
The accommodation is located in the Kyoto district, where guests can admire Umekoji Park within a short walk from To-ji. The Kyoto property is also sited within 20 minutes' walk of the detached Shosei-en Garden. If you prefer to eat out, KFC can be found about a 5-minute walk away.
Transport
The property is 3.5 km from Karasuma train station.
Nearby Attractions
Hosta Toji Sakura Villa is nestled near Kyoto Terrsa Hall.
Rooms
The Kyoto accommodation also offers 2 bedrooms and 1 bathroom. The villa can accommodate up to 5 guests. A bidet, a tub and a separate toilet are available at this property.

While this hotel possesses a unique charm, it does come with quirks that travelers should consider. Space for hanging clothes can be limited, and the lack of towel bars and drying solutions may pose a challenge after a day of exploring the humid streets of Kyoto. Additionally, the comfort of your sleeping arrangements can vary, with some guests finding the bedding less than ideal. For those sensitive to natural light, the absence of blackout curtains can make for early mornings. To offset these minor inconveniences, perhaps plan your visit during the milder months of late April to early June or late September to October, when you're more likely to enjoy pleasant weather and vibrant sights, making the experience memorable despite such small drawbacks.
